Procedure: report

Report of the Comittee anent the militia

The Comittee anent the Militia haveing mett Gave in there opinion [a]nd the termes following viz That it is there opinione that the half of the foot militia being to be now Called out The regiments are to be now put out be the shyres according to the proportiones following viz By the shyre of Selkirk and Roxburgh Six Hundred sixtie seven men And by the shyre of Peebles Ane Hundred and thretty three men Inde Eight Hundred men to be in one regiment By Haddingtoun Four Hundred men to be in one regiment By the shyre of Linlithgow Ane Hundreth sixtie seven men and the shyres of Stirling and Clackmannan Three Hundred and threttie three men Inde fyve Hundred to be in one regiment By the burgh of Edinburgh Leith and Canongate Four Hundred men to be in one regiment By the shyre of Drumfreiss Four Hundreth men to be in one regiment By the shyre of Wigtoun and Stewartrie of Kirkcudbright Four Hundreth men in one regiment By the shyres of Air and Renfrew Six Hundreth and sixtie six men to be in one regiment By the shyre of Lanerk Fyve Hundreth men to be in one regiment By the shyres of Fyff and Kinross Eight Hundreth men to be in tuo regiments By the shyre of Pearth Eight Hundreth men to be in tuo regiments By the shyre of Forfar Fyve Hundreth men to be in one regiment By the shyre of Kincairden and marischalls pairts of Aberdeen Four Hundreth men to be in one regiment By the rest of Aberdein and Banff shyre Fyve Hundreth and threttie three men to be in one regiment By the shyres of Elgin, Nairne, and this syde of Ness Fyve Hundreth men in one regiment By the Earle of Seaforths and Lord Lovatts divisione of2 Innerness Three Hundred and thretty three men to be in one regiment By the shyres of Sutherland Caithness and the rest of Innerness Fyve Hundreth threttie three men in one regiment By the shyres of Argijll Dumbartoun and Bute Four Hundreth men in one regiment By the stewartry of Orknay Three Hundred and Threttie three men to be in one regiment The Lords of there majestyes privie Councill Haveing this day considered the above report approves thereof and appoints every Company now when the half of the foot militia is to come out To Consist of Fifty Centinells besydes the haill officers at Least to be alse near to that Number of Centinells as is consistent with the totall of each regiment which is to be divyded in Eight Companyes

At Edinburgh 21 June 1692

A1692/6/731

Procedure: report

Report of the committee concerning the militia

The committee concerning the militia, having met, gave in their opinion and the terms following, viz: That it is their opinion that half of the foot militia to be now called out, the regiments are to be now put out by the shires according to the proportions following viz: By the shire of Selkirk and Roxburgh 667 men; and by the shire of Peebles 133 men, making 800 men to be in one regiment; by Haddington 400 men to be in one regiment; by the shire of Linlithgow 167 men, and the shires of Stirling and Clackmannan 333 men, making 500 to be in one regiment; by the burgh of Edinburgh, Leith and Canongate 400 men to be in one regiment; by the shire of Dumfries 400 men to be in one regiment; by the shire of Wigtown and stewartry of Kirkcudbright 400 men in one regiment; by the shires of Ayr and Renfrew 666 men to be in one regiment; by the shire of Lanark 500 men to be in one regiment; by the shires of Fife and Kinross 800 men to be in two regiments; by the shire of Perth 800 men to be in two regiments; by the shire of Forfar 500 men to be in one regiment; by the shire of Kincardine and the earl Marischal’s parts of Aberdeen 400 men to be in one regiment; by the rest of Aberdeen and Banff shire 533 men to be in one regiment; by the shires of Elgin, Nairn, and this side of Ness 500 men in one regiment; by the earl of Seaforth’s and Lord Lovat’s division of Inverness 333 men to be in one regiment; by the shires of Sutherland, Caithness and the rest of Inverness 533 men in one regiment; by the shires of Argyll, Dumbarton and Bute 400 men in one regiment; by the stewartry of Orkney 333 men to be in one regiment. The lords of their majesties’ privy council having this day considered the above report approves thereof and appoints every company now when half of the foot militia is to come out to consist of 50 sentinels besides the whole officers at least to be as near to that number of sentinels as is consistent with the total of each regiment which is to be divided in eight companies.
